How the Must-Drop Jackpot System Actually Works

Must-drop jackpot pokies operate on a timer. Unlike standard progressive jackpots that can sit for months without paying, these have a forced payout mechanism. The jackpot must drop before it reaches a certain amount or before a specific time expires. That is what makes them attractive to savvy punters. You are not waiting forever. The game guarantees a winner eventually.

This platform carries several must-drop titles from top providers. The most popular one has a starting pool of AU$1,000 and grows by 2% of every bet placed. Once it hits AU$5,000, the clock starts. The jackpot must drop within the next 100 spins. If it does not, the game forces the win on spin 101 regardless of what symbols land. That is where the real excitement lives.

RTP on these games sits around 96%, which is solid for progressive-style pokies. The volatility is medium-high, meaning you will see dry spells but the wins hit harder when they come. Bankroll management becomes critical here. A sensible approach is to allocate no more than 5% of your session budget to jackpot spins and use the rest for standard gameplay.

Wagering Requirements and Bonus Terms Explained

The welcome bonus comes with a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ount. That means if you claim AU$150, you need to wager AU$4,500 before withdrawing any winnings from the bonus. Is that good? For a must-drop jackpot site, it is actually reasonable. Many competitors push 40x or even 50x on similar offers.

Game contributions vary. Pokies count 100% toward wagering, which is standard. Table games like blackjack and roulette only count 10%, so they are not efficient for clearing the bonus. Live dealer games contribute even less at 5%. If you want to clear the wagering quickly, stick to pokies with high RTP and low volatility.
